Crawlspace Repair in Greenville, SC

Crawlspace repair services focus on addressing issues beneath a home’s foundation, including moisture intrusion, m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age. These projects often involve repairing or replacing damaged beams, joists, or supports, sealing vents, installing vapor barriers, and addressing drainage problems to prevent future issues. Homeowners typically seek crawlspace repairs when noticing musty odors, increased energy bills, uneven flooring, or visible signs of water damage, aiming to improve indoor air quality and protect the home’s structural integrity.

Before requesting crawlspace repair services,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ved and any potential causes of the problems. It’s helpful to identify if moisture or pests are contributing factors and to consider the long-term benefits of repairs such as moisture control, insulation improvements, and structural stability. Clear communication about the existing conditions and desired outcomes can ensure that the repair process addresses the root issues effectively and results in a healthier, more stable crawlspace.

Common Crawlspace Repair Jobs

Crawlspace Waterproofing - prevents water intrusion and protects the foundation from moisture damage.

Crawlspace Encapsulation - seals off the area to improve air quality and reduce humidity.

Mold and Mildew Removal - eliminates mold growth caused by excess moisture in the crawlspace.

Structural Repair - addresses sagging or damaged beams to ensure a stable foundation.

Vapor Barrier Installation - installs a moisture barrier to control humidity and prevent mold growth.

Pest Prevention - seals entry points and removes pests to protect the crawlspace environment.

Crawlspace Repair Questions

What are common signs of crawlspace damage? Indicators include musty odors, visible mold, pest activity, or sagging insulation in the crawlspace area.

How can crawlspace issues affect a home? Problems in the crawlspace can lead to increased humidity, wood rot, and potential structural damage over time.

What types of repairs are typically needed in a crawlspace? Repairs often involve sealing vents, installing vapor barriers, fixing foundation cracks, or replacing damaged supports.

Is crawlspace repair necessary for all homes? Not all homes require repairs, but addressing issues early can prevent more extensive damage and improve indoor air quality.
